Yeah, I just don't see that much was either lost or gained by this witness - either in direct or cross examination. What I took away from it is that the food digestion is not exact, but the state's expert could have been right or the last meal could have been more than a couple of hours before.

There was also a bunch of back and forth about whether the back wounds were caused by the magazine rack or a ricochet, and my conclusion is that the two experts have different opinions about the most likely - neither is proven conclusively to be true or false, and I don't think it really matters either way.

The most important bit from this expert IMO is that he gave a reasonable scenario whereby Reeva may not have screamed during the 4 bullet shots.
